Output 78587d42850917f5d00073bc78326ad06053dfed14c9ccac669e4ea3bb60a9fb:30

value
351507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d2b46c2c0e4ae8bf5fab0c6ad4956532e25a9d OP_EQUAL
address
3FSVhLqNGDmZu1ZuWduA1mtwokRyMUzQaz
transaction
78587d42850917f5d00073bc78326ad06053dfed14c9ccac669e4ea3bb60a9fb
spent
true